Job Summary
Professionally and effectively market consult and educate on the advantages of Priority Healths benefit plans to current and prospective employers members and consultants/agents to achieve personal and corporate membership goals and objectives. Clear understanding of various financing mechanisms and substantial knowledge of the competition is required. This position focuses on the U100 market.
Identifies prospective employer groups within an assigned territory and maintain an up-to-date and accurate database. Included within this data base will be; information on the employers current health plan annual renewal date labor/union affiliations and other pertinent data as it relates to the nature in which they conduct business
Generates new membership through direct sales efforts. Gathers information through effective communications (preferably through face to face sales efforts) to assess a prospective employers status in respect to current health insurance plan and long range goals. Prepares and presents a logical and professional proposal after the employers needs have been identified and the necessary data has been collected
Maintains ongoing consultative relationship with current clients (minimally a call per quarter) to promote the re-sale of Priority Health and to increase membership through the introduction of new products and funding mechanisms
Comprehends and demonstrates a thorough understanding of the rating methodology for fully insured and self-insured business
Collaborates with the underwriting department to collect necessary data strategizes and creates accurate renewal rates for current clients and new rates for prospective clients
Completes reports as requested by the associate vice president sales on a weekly monthly and annual basis.
